How the Horry County Police Scanner Feed Actually Works
At its core, a police scanner feed receives radio transmissions from local public safety agencies. Horry County departments use specific radio frequencies to coordinate patrols, respond to incidents, and communicate with units in the field. The scanner technology simply captures these public conversations. Think of it as a radio tuned to a very specific set of channels used by emergency services. When an officer radios in a traffic stop or a dispatch sends units to an address, that audio is broadcast across the airwaves.
These feeds are typically unencrypted, as public safety requires immediate, two-way communication. However, the audio you hear is raw and often requires context to interpret. For example, hearing "Unit 12, proceed to Maple Street" does not tell you the full story. You might not know if it is a welfare check, a traffic stop, or a medical emergency. This is why the feed can seem chaotic or cryptic to new listeners. Understanding the codes, phonetic alphabet, and general procedures helps bring clarity to the sounds. It transforms random words into a coherent picture of local activity.
Common Questions People Have About the Horry County Scanner
One of the most frequent questions is about the legality of listening to these broadcasts. In the United States, monitoring public safety frequencies is generally legal. These are public airwaves, much like over-the-air television broadcasts. The information being transmitted is intended for public safety officials and the public at large. However, using that information for malicious purposes or to interfere with operations is not permitted. Simply listening and gaining awareness is within standard practice.
Another common question involves the reliability and completeness of the information. It is vital to understand that a scanner feed provides a snapshot, not the full story. You hear the call dispatch and the initial response, but you do not hear the follow-up, the conclusion, or the context behind the incident. This can lead to misunderstandings or misinterpretations. Listeners should always treat the information as a piece of a larger puzzle. Relying solely on scanner audio for news can create an incomplete or skewed perception of events.

Things People Often Misunderstand About Police Scanners
A significant misunderstanding is that the scanner provides a live, narrated movie of crime in the making. In reality, law enforcement communications are often fragmented. An officer might radio a description of a suspect, but the scanner might only pick up part of the conversation. Without hearing the entire exchange, listeners can draw incorrect conclusions. This can inadvertently spread misinformation within the community. Critical thinking is essential when interpreting audio snippets.
Another myth is that listening to the scanner is inherently voyeuristic or dangerous. While it is true that scanner feeds discuss ongoing situations, the act of listening is passive. It does not equate to participating or interfering. The information shared is already part of the public domain. The ethical use of this information is paramount. Using it to profile individuals or to interfere with police work would be inappropriate. Responsible listening focuses on awareness, not intrusion.
